4.1 Bindings Milestone

Sebastian Kuegler sebas at kde.org
Thu May 22 12:13:14 CEST 2008


On Thursday 22 May 2008 06:03:15 Matt Rogers wrote:
> On Wednesday 21 May 2008 09:16:01 am Allen Winter wrote:
> > Howdy,
> >
> > To avoid future confusion, rdale and I have added a new milestone
> > to the 4.1 Release Plan [1] specifying a milestone for a bindings freeze:
> >
> > 8 July: No new additions to the language bindings, except optional
> > bindings as permitting by the kde-bindings team.
> >
> > This is also the date of the artwork freeze and the RC1 tagging
> > and just 2 weeks before KDE 4.1.
> >
> > Please let me know about concerns or objections ASAP.

> Why do we need this? Bindings are code. Adding new bindings is the same as
> adding new features from my POV. This is quite useless and just adds even
> more overhead for developers to remember and the release team to manage.

On the other hand, bindings are kind of "downstream" to us. They can only be 
done once our interfaces are stable (which happens by means of freeze). So if 
we don't allow bindings developers a longer open trunk, we'd force them to 
chase a moving target and to stop working when they can finish off their 
work.

IMO, that grants an exemption. Bindings are just "special". :)
-- 
sebas

 http://www.kde.org | http://vizZzion.org |  GPG Key ID: 9119 0EF9 
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 481 bytes
Desc: This is a digitally signed message part.
Url : http://mail.kde.org/pipermail/release-team/attachments/20080522/b171c800/attachment.pgp 


More information about the release-team mailing list